GCC Countries have been a destination of choice for starting or growing businesses for decades.
Most investors find its economic stability, steady growth, larger markets, investor-friendly processes and a tax-free regime too attractive to pass up
United Kingdom
A strong infrastructure is important to the overall growth of your business in any country. In the UK, there are ongoing infrastructure improvements in areas including energy, transportation, waste management, and telecommunications
Being a developing nation, Indian market provides a very sustainable environment for any type of business. Economy is at growing stage which will be very favorable for a business to maintain its stability and growth
